Certainly! If you're looking for modern or notable alternatives to Demo Maker, which is often used for creating software tutorials and demonstrations, consider the following options:
1. Camtasia: A powerful screen recording and video editing tool, Camtasia is widely used for creating high-quality tutorials and presentations. It offers a user-friendly interface, extensive video editing features, and various effects to enhance your demos.
2. Snagit: Another offering from TechSmith (the makers of Camtasia), Snagit focuses on capturing screenshots and creating quick, annotated visual guides. It's excellent for users who want to make simple video tutorials without the complexity of full video editing software.
3. ScreenFlow: Particularly popular among Mac users, ScreenFlow allows you to record your screen, add video from your webcam, and edit your projects with precision. The built-in features for adding annotations and effects make it a solid choice for demo creation.
4. OBS Studio: For those who prefer a free and open-source option, OBS (Open Broadcaster Software) Studio is versatile for screen recording and live streaming. While it may have a steeper learning curve, it's highly customizable and powerful for creating professional-grade demos.
5. Loom: Loom is designed for quick, on-the-fly video creation and sharing. Ideal for users who want to create and distribute demo videos rapidly, Loom allows for easy screen recording with added camera overlays, making it a great option for engaging presentations.
These alternatives cater to various needs, from comprehensive editing capabilities to simple, efficient screen recording solutions.
